Atlas Snow-Shoe Company, based in San Francisco, California, brought snowshoeing into the modern age by developing the Spring-Loaded binding, the first snowshoe innovation in more than 40 years. Now with over 13 patents to its credit, Atlas continues its quest to design superior snowshoe products, engineered for the mountain. Atlas snowshoes have been used by U.S. Military Special Operations Forces and are available nationwide at general sporting goods, specialty outdoor and snow sport retailers.

Width Sizing / Shoe Sizing
|
Women's Shoe Widths
|
| 4A | 2A | B | D | 2E | 4E
|
| X-Narrow | Narrow | Standard | Wide | X-Wide | XX-Wide
|
|
Men's Shoe Widths
|
| 2A | B | D | 2E | 4E | 6E
|
| X-Narrow | Narrow | Standard | Wide | X-Wide | XX-Wide
|
What width & size are you?
The general rule is that standard Men's width is D. For Women, the standard width is B. If most of the shoes you have purchased in the past have a comfortable width then go with the default.

If your feet seem "between" sizes and you cannot decide which size to select, we suggest you choose the larger size. You can make adjustments for a better fit with socks, insoles, or a different lacing pattern.
Try shoes on later in the day when your feet are at their largest.
Sizing Tips
The heel should not slip, the midfoot of the shoe under your arch and over the top of your foot should be snug but not tight; and you should have enough room in the toe area to wiggle your toes.
Women's feet often become a half-size (or more) larger after pregnancy.
Feet typically get bigger with age. People are more than twice as likely to buy a shoe that is too small than too big.
Boots are often worn with bulky socks, while sandals are hopefully not. Sizing may be affected with how much extra padding you have.
Heat makes your feet swell and cold may shrink them. Think about temperature when choosing sizes.
